Antipodes offer a range of certified organic & natural skincare products containing exotic New Zealand plant extracts and premium avocado oil. Antipodes skin and body care products are not tested on animals and don't contain any harsh ingredients.
Avocado Pear Nourishing Night Cream 60ml* £32.99 link

INFO:Antipodes Avocado Pear Nourishing Night Cream with 100% pure avocado oil, manuka honey, marigold flower and sandalwood. Natural Health Best Buy 2011 award winner.There's no better way to resurrect your skin than with the deeply nourishing properties of pure 100% avocado pear oil, containing antioxidants and packed with Vitamins E, A, B1, B2, C and D for superior restorative qualities. Antipodes Avocado Pear Nourishing Night Cream also features calendula; oil from the petals of the marigold flower which is highly regarded throughout history for its healing and repairing properties. Manuka honey serves to soothe and moisten your skin and the warm and mystical aroma of sandalwood both purifies and uplifts your skin. Directions for use: Apply Antipodes Avocado Pear Nourishing Night Cream at sunset by caressing into your face, neck and cleavage. For a super-restorative effect, use Antipodes Divine Face Oil first.

MY OPINION: This night cream is a very rich formula, quite thick and very creamy. It has an instant soothing effect on my skin. I have got normal/combination skin with some dry areas and when I put this cream on at night time (focusing on dry areas), I wake up with lovely looking skin in the morning.

 If your skin is very oily, I am afraid this cream would be to rich for you. But if like me, you have got normal or dry skin, it would be a perfect deeply nourishing night time cream for you, especially for a/w.
It soothes dry areas and locks all the moisture in. It takes about 20 minutes for it to be fully absorbed.
I like the smell (it includes my favourite ingredient-calendula), it is quite strong, but very pleasant.
I also like the packaging- a thick brown glass jar with a simple black plastic lid.

Vanilla Pod Hydrating Day Cream 60ml* £26.99 link

INFO:Antipodes Vanilla Pod Hydrating Day Cream with 100% pure avocado oil, macadamia nut, manuka honey and kawakawa. A light but intensive hydrating cream that feels beautifully fresh and alive on your face. Notes of vanilla and citrus marry to form a fragrance that is exotically fresh.
Containing 100% pure avocado pear oil with Vitamins A, B, C, E as well as chlorophyll and Omegas 3, 6 and 9 - all excellent antioxidants - this incredibly moisturising and nourishing Antipodes Vanilla Pod Hydrating Day Cream will see you through each and every day with radiance. African karite butter glides the creamy texture of Antipodes Vanilla Pod Hydrating Day Cream on to your skin, and keeps it supple and protected. Plus it's easily absorbed by the skin for maximum hydration thanks to an extract from Spanish olives, squalane; a unique moisturising agent with a high affinity to your skin's own oils.
Antipodes Vanilla Pod Hydrating Day Cream also includes manuka honey to soothe and nourish skin, and an antioxidant-rich extract from the leaf of the native New Zealand plant kawakawa.
Directions for use:Apply Antipodes Vanilla Pod Hydrating Day Cream at sunrise by gently massaging across your face, neck and cleavage.

MY OPINION: The Vanilla pod cream is much lighter than Avocado pear night cream. It feels just as creamy, but it is a lighter formula and when I massage it into my face it absorbs quickly. 
Again, I don't think it would be suitable for very oily skin, but it works great on dry, normal/ combination skin.
Surprisingly  it doesn't have a strong vanilla scent :) At first I thought that it had a citrusy scent, but it doesn't :) haha  I was still smelling my citrusy face wash and toner! The cream smells of vanilla and Manuka honey. It is lovely! I use it on clean and toned skin underneath my tinted moisturiser and it works well as a base. I don't use primers at the moment. Unfortunately it doesn't come with SPF, so you will need additional protection, but it is an amazing product.
This hydrating cream leaves my skin feeling smooth and nourished, it is full of amazing natural ingredients and antioxidants. I really wish it came with SPF, it would be 100% perfect. Other than that, I love it! If you are looking for a deeply moisturising day cream, I think you should try Antipodes.

Active 7 Radiant Eye Gel 15ml* £20 link

"A light and cooling gel to treat, revive and brighten the delicate eye area, under or over makeup. Cools and refreshes. Reduces the appearance of puffiness and dark circles. The eye contour looks smoother, firmer. Apply a small amount to the skin around the eye, gently massage until absorbed. Reapply as necessary."

I use eye creams religiously, but I prefer them in a gel formula :) I like the feeling of a cool gel on the delicate skin around the eye area. The Active 7 Radiant Eye Gel feels very refreshing and sinks into the skin very quickly. I use it twice a day and I noticed that it really helps with  puffiness. When I was crying my eyes out before and after my sons  operation, I needed something to get rid of the puffiness and redness around my eyes and this gel worked wonders. It gives instant relief and makes my eyes look fresh and less tired. I have been using it for over 2 weeks and I also noticed improvement in the dark circle department.  It is not a dramatic improvement (yet), but the effects are visible and I can use less concealer underneath my eyes now. You only need a small amount of the gel each time, so be careful with the pump to make sure you don't squeeze too much product out. You get 15 ml for £20 so the price is pretty reasonable. I would happily pay this amount of money for an eye gel that actually works. I used many cheaper alternatives before, but they didn't work at all.

ClearCalm 3 Clarity Restoring Mask 50ml* £30 link

"REN's ClearCalm3 system combats the 3 key causes of breakouts and blemishes: excess sebum; build up of dead skin cells; blemish-causing bacteria... without harshness.A treatment mask formulated to combat and help prevent breakouts. It will reduce visible blemishes and leave skin looking clear, calm and even-toned. Absorbs sebum and gently exfoliates to decongest blocked pores. Antimicrobial action combats the spread of breakout-causing bacteria. Reduces the appearance of pore size and redness. Soothes and calms. Lightens the appearance of pigmented scars. For best results, use twice a week. Apply a generous amount of product onto clean skin. Leave on 15 minutes. Rinse thoroughly with warm water."

Sometimes my skin decides to break out horribly and it is not a nice feeling. It is usually a hormonal issue, so it is very hard to combat those pesky breakouts! The biggest problem I've got is enlarged, clogged pores and congestion. I had very high expectations from this product, as it costs £30 and I heard many good things about it. 

Did it work? Yes! It worked wonders! It really does what it says on there tin. It cleared my pores, helped to reduce redness and congestion and since I stared using it I only had a few small breakouts. It really helped to clear up my skin, so if you suffer from acne or have problems with breakouts it should work for you too.  I apply a generous amount of the mask, focusing on problem areas and a small amount onto the rest of my face. I leave it on for 15 minutes and wash off with a muslin cloth and warm water. The effect is amazing - my skin feels really clear and smooth, my complexion looks more even and the pores are less visible. It is quite pricey, but definitely worth the money. It has a tiny cap to put on the dispenser to stop the mask from drying out- very smart idea. The only thing I wasn't sure about is the scent -it is quite strong, but I can get used to it. I could smell Sulfur and Zinc, but those are the magic ingredients :)

HE-SHI Express Liquid Tan 150ml* £20.00 link

I am very impressed with this tanning solution! I have never used liquid tan before and I just didn't realise how amazing and easy it is. It is literally EXPRESS TAN! One thing you need to remember is EXFOLIATION. It is a very important step, especially when you use liquid tan. Don't ever skip this step if you want your tan to look gorgeous. 

When I received  the package I ran to the bathroom to try the product on my legs and I was very happy with the colour, but I forgot to exfoliate and the tan ended up looking patchy. It was my own fault and I was very annoyed. I exfoliated my full body in the evening with exfoliating gloves and an oil free body scrub, moisturised dry areas of my body with an oil free moisturiser and applied the Liquid Tan with the He-Shi tanning mitt. The application is so easy, the liquid glides onto the skin leaving a gorgeous guide colour with no streaks or ugly patches. You can see the difference in the before and after pictures below. Amazing results in a couple of minutes! The fading process was very 'graceful' and I was using the Day To Day Gradual Tan all week to keep my skin soft ant top up the colour.

Another thing worth mentioning is the fact that as soon as you apply the tan you can put your clothes back on, as it dries instantly. Remember to avoid contact with water for 6-8 hours though. It didn't stain my bedding at night and a little goes a long way so it is worth the £20 price tag. You can also get 300ml (a lot of product) for £30, saving yourself £10.

before and after using He-Shi Express Liquid Tan (it's the guide colour). It is less orange after a shower.


HE-SHI Day to Day gradual tan 200ml* £14.50 link

This gradual tanner is perfect if you have fair complexion or if you want to maintain the Liquid Tan and keep your skin moisturised and silky soft. It absorbs very quickly and smells lovely. By using this product every day I managed to keep a lovely tan for over a week! It is very important to keep moisturising your skin if you use fake tan and a gradual tanner gives the best results.

HE-SHI tanning mitt* £4.50 link

I have tried many tanning mitts before, but this one is simply the best.  It makes the application easy, it doesn't tear and helps to get a nice even finish.
